Abstract

In the pumping station engineering system, the inlet sump and inlet channels are very important components. Surface vortex, sidewall attached vortex and floor attached vortex of the pump sump is one of the important factors affecting the stable operation of the pump. In order to represent the influence of the vortex in the pump sump better, can construct the applicability model, model , model RNG ,model Realizable . Using these three different turbulence models to simulat and numerical calculate the inlet flow field can get more information and the related parameters about the position and intensity of vortex in the pump sump, to further comparative analysis of the forecasting result in different models. Through simulation analysis, the Realizable k- model predicts the locations and vorticity of free surface vortex, sidewall attached vortex and floor attached vortex more accurately than the other models, and the prediction of the tangent velocity and the circular rector is more consistent with the test value, which can provide reliable basis for the design and optimization of the pump sump.
